A little bit slow to get started, but that was necessary to lay all the groundwork for the rest of the story. I found the characters compelling and was drawn in by the colonial Singapore setting, an area I had little to no familiarity with beforehand. I immediately sought out the sequel upon finishing.

This was an interesting take on a period mystery drama, overall I enjoyed the book for what it was and I am looking forward to see how A. M. Stuart continues the series. As other reviewers have pointed out, I had hoped that there would be more inclusion of the local native peoples rather than the colonizers but things were written tactfully in regards to the European colonization of Singapore.
